Lamu county kicks off countywide livestock vaccination campaign

The County Government of Lamu has officially launched a comprehensive livestock vaccination campaign in Pangani, Lamu West Sub-County. The initiative aims to vaccinate over 70,000 cattle against Contagious Bovine Pleuropneumonia (CBPP) and anthrax. County roads should be managed by counties, says Nassir

Mombasa Governor Abdulswamad Sheriff Nassir has renewed his call for the full devolution of road construction projects to county governments. Nassir argued that county leaders are better positioned to manage and maintain roads within their jurisdictions, noting that the Constitution of Kenya mandates county governments to oversee such projects. Lamu County issues flood warning as River Tana water levels rise

The Lamu County Government has issued a flood alert to residents living near the River Tana, as heavy rainfall continues to threaten the region. KNUT pushes for pension rights for dismissed teachers

The Kenya National Union of Teachers (KNUT) is calling for the repeal of a law that denies dismissed teachers access to their retirement benefits. Aisha Jumwa defends her role amid criticism over road projects

Kenya Roads Board Chairperson Aisha Jumwa has hit back at critics questioning her service delivery, clarifying that her mandate does not include building roads directly.
